San Andres Semetabaj daily huipil.

This pre-1980 daily huipil was hand woven on a back strap loom in two well matched black cotton base panels decorated with supplementary brocade in horizontal rows of intricate geometric patterns. This huipil is in the classic Semetabaj design, but atypical colors. The head and arm openings are trimmed with black velvet. This example is in very good condition.
